    Alabama ( / ˌæləˈbæmə / AL-ə-BAM-ə) [9] is a state in the Southeastern region of the United States. It borders Tennessee to the north, Georgia to the east, Florida and the Gulf of Mexico to the south, and Mississippi to the west. Alabama is the 30th largest by area [10] and the 24th-most populous of the 50 U.S. states. [11]

  4. Alabama, State, south-central U.S. Area: 52,420 sq mi (135,767 sq km). Population: (2020) 5,024,279; (2023 est.) 5,108,468. Capital: Montgomery. It is bordered by Tennessee, Georgia, Florida, and Mississippi; the Gulf of Mexico lies to the southwest.

  6. Jun 27, 2023 · Alabama's population according to 2020 Census estimates was 5,024,279. Approximately 67.5 percent identified themselves white, 26.6 as African American, 4.4 percent as Hispanic, 2.4 percent as two or more races, 1.4 percent as Asian, and 0.5 percent as Native American.
